About me
I am a bilingual licensed mental health counselor that enjoys working with all types of clients of all different ages. I have experience working with different age groups, and with many different mental health concerns.
Client can expect a warm and understanding environment, where they won't feel judged. Clients can also expect to explore and identify issues that are currently impacting them in their daily lives, and to find alternate methods to cope with their symptoms. In addition to working on improving the client's daily experience, I strive to help my clients heal emotionally, and work on finding their authentic self.
